Frequently Asked Questions — FAQ
Website Design & UX/UI Development
What does web design service include?
Our web design service is comprehensive – we handle everything from initial concept to launch. This includes UX/UI design (User Experience and User Interface design) to craft an intuitive, visually appealing layout, as well as front-end and back-end website development. We build each site to be responsive (mobile-friendly) and optimized for performance. We can also set up a CMS (Content Management System) if you need to update content easily, and we ensure basic SEO best practices are in place so your site can be found on search engines. In short, we provide a full-service website solution covering design, development, testing, and deployment.
Why is UX/UI design important for my website?
UX (User Experience) and UI (User Interface) design are important because they determine how users interact with your site. Good UX/UI design ensures your website is user-friendly, intuitive, and visually consistent with your brand, which keeps visitors engaged. For example, a clear navigation and attractive interface help users find information easily, leading to higher satisfaction and conversion rates. In essence, investing in UX/UI design means a better experience for your customers, which can translate into better results for your business. It’s not just about looks – it’s about creating a website that delivers results by meeting user needs effectively.
How long does it take to design and develop a website?
The timeline for a website project depends on its scope and complexity. A simple presentation website might take 2 weeks, whereas a larger site with custom features (like a portal or e-commerce capabilities) can take a couple of months or more. We begin with a planning phase (understanding your needs and goals), then move through design, development, and testing. Throughout the process we communicate with you and refine as needed. Typically, for a standard corporate or marketing website, you can expect roughly 4–8 weeks from project kickoff to launch, but we will provide a more precise timeline after evaluating your specific requirements.
How much does it cost to create a website?
The cost of a website can vary widely depending on what you need. Key factors include the number of pages, the complexity of design and animations, any custom development or integrations, for example: Content Management System (CMS), a booking system or database), and whether you need additional services like content creation or Google campaigns. We tailor each project to the client, so after we discuss your goals and specifications, we’ll provide a detailed quote. Rest assured that we focus on delivering value – a product that meets your needs and provides a return on investment.
Will my website be mobile-friendly and responsive?
Yes – absolutely. Every website we build is mobile-friendly and uses a responsive design approach so that it works and looks great on all devices. In fact, we have been making all our websites responsive from 2009. This means the layout will automatically adapt to different screen sizes, ensuring a good user experience for all visitors. With the majority of users browsing on mobile devices today, we prioritize mobile design and development from the start.
Will my website be optimized for search engines (SEO)?
Yes, we consider SEO (Search Engine Optimization) best practices throughout the web design process. This includes technical SEO factors like fast load times, clean code, and mobile optimization, as well as on-page SEO fundamentals such as proper heading structures and metadata. Our team can provide consultations to refine your website for SEO and digital marketing, helping it achieve strong Google search rankings.
Do you offer Google Ads advertising services?
Yes, we offer professional Google Ads campaign setup and management services designed to help businesses reach their ideal customers online. Our team focuses on optimizing ads for targeted audiences, ensuring you get the best possible return on investment (ROI). By continuously monitoring and improving your campaigns, we make sure your ads appear to the right people at the right time. This approach not only boosts your brand’s visibility in search results, but also drives high-quality traffic and increases conversions. If you’re looking for reliable Google Ads management to grow your online presence and maximize results, our tailored strategies will help your business stand out.
Can I update the website content myself after it’s built?
Yes, if you need to update content regularly, we will build your site with a user-friendly Content Management System (CMS). A CMS lets you log in and change text, images, or even add new pages without needing to code. We often use popular CMS platforms like WordPress or create custom CMS solutions depending on what fits best. We’ll also provide training or documentation so you feel comfortable making updates.
What types of websites can you develop?
We develop a wide variety of websites tailored to different needs. Whether you need a simple company presentation website, a comprehensive corporate website, a tourism or hotel site, an educational platform, a content-rich portal, or an online shop, Our team’s expertise spans multiple industries – we’ve created sites for hospitality, nonprofits, professional services, startups, and more. No matter the industry or purpose we focus on delivering a modern, effective website that serves your goals.
What is your process for a web design project?
We follow a structured process to ensure a successful web design project. First, we take time to understand your business, your offer, and your goals for the website. This discovery phase is crucial – we define the concept and strategy based on your target audience and objectives. Next, we move into the design phase, creating wireframes and visual design (UI) that aligns with your brand. Once the design is approved, our developers build the site). We then perform thorough testing (checking compatibility, performance, and fixing bugs). After your approval, we assist with the launch of the site on your domain and hosting. Throughout this process, we maintain open communication and involve you for feedback, ensuring the final product meets your expectations.
What technologies or platforms do you use for building websites?
We choose the technology stack based on the project’s needs. Our team is experienced with modern web technologies – HTML5, CSS3, JavaScript, and frameworks for front-end development, as well as back-end languages and databases (such as PHP, Python, JavaScript/Node.js, SQL or NoSQL databases). In all cases, we ensure the tech stack is reliable, secure, and scalable. During the planning phase, we’ll recommend the best platform for you, considering factors like your budget, the site’s functionality, and future maintenance.
Do you provide website maintenance or support after launch?
Yes, we offer ongoing support and maintenance services for websites we build. Our goal is to be a long-term partner in your online success, not just to deliver the project. After launch, we can assist with updates such as adding new features, refreshing content, or version upgrades. We also provide technical support – if any issues arise, you can reach out to us and we’ll help resolve them. Additionally, we can continue to work with you on improving the site’s effectiveness, such as enhancing SEO, running performance optimizations, or strategizing new content.
How do you ensure the website is secure and reliable?
We follow best practices to make sure your website is secure and runs reliably. During development, we write clean, well-tested code and avoid known vulnerabilities. We implement security measures such as using SSL encryption (HTTPS) for all sites to protect data in transit, and we ensure form submissions or any user inputs are properly validated to prevent attacks. If your site has a login or database, we use secure password hashing and follow guidelines to protect user data. We also set up reliable hosting environments and can configure firewalls or security plugins. For reliability and uptime, we optimize the site for performance (fast loading times, efficient code) and test it across different browsers and devices. After launch, our maintenance services can keep the site updated with the latest security patches and backups, so it remains secure over time.
Do you help with content creation for the website, or do I need to provide text and images?
We can guide you on content, but typically you provide the textual content and images for the website, since you know your business best. That said, we’re happy to assist in a few ways: we can offer advice on how to structure your content for the web. If you don’t have images, we can help source high-quality stock photos or recommend photographers and illustrators.
Can I order hosting and domain registration services?
We offer reliable hosting packages and assistance with domain registration. We recommend optimal solutions based on your project type and provide technical support for all related services. Hosting is billed annually or included in the website maintenance plan.
E-Commerce (Web Shop) Development
What platform or technology do you use to build online shops?
For many projects, we implement online shops on proven platforms like WooCommerce (WordPress). In other cases, we develop a custom e-commerce solution from scratch, especially if you require unique functionality or integrations. For example, integration with inventory software or an ERP. The result is a tailor-made online store that’s reliable, secure, and scalable for your business.
How long does it take to build an e-commerce website?
Building an e-commerce site typically takes a bit longer than a standard website. A basic online store with standard features might take around 6–10 weeks from kickoff to launch. The timeline includes phases for planning, design, setting up the product database, development of the front-end and back-end (like configuring the shopping cart and payment gateway), thorough testing, and deployment. After understanding your specific requirements, we’ll provide a project schedule.
How much does an e-commerce website cost?
The cost of developing an e-commerce site depends on several factors. Key cost drivers include the number of products and categories, the complexity of the design, and what custom functionalities are needed (for instance, product configurators, subscription billing, etc.). Integration with third-party systems (like inventory management or CRM) can also affect cost. Because each online store is unique, we provide a custom quote after discussing your needs.
Can I manage the online store myself (products, prices, orders, etc.)?
Yes, the online shops we build come with an admin interface that allows you to manage your store easily. You will be able to add or update products, change prices, manage stock levels, and process orders through a user-friendly dashboard. We also provide training or documentation on how to use the system. This means you won’t need technical expertise to run your store day-to-day – you can independently handle new products, view sales reports, and update content as needed.
What payment methods can the e-commerce site support?
We can integrate a wide range of payment methods into your online store. Common options include credit and debit card payments, Google Pay, Apple Pay, PayPal. Security is a top priority – we implement secure payment processing.
Is the e-commerce website secure for transactions?
Yes, we place great emphasis on security for all our e-commerce projects. We implement industry-standard security measures to protect transaction data and customer information. This includes using SSL encryption (HTTPS) on the entire site, so all data transmitted (like personal details and payment info) is encrypted. We integrate with PCI-compliant payment gateways, which means sensitive payment data is handled securely by certified providers, not stored on your site. Additionally, we secure the site’s code against common vulnerabilities (like SQL injection or XSS attacks) and keep the platform and plugins up-to-date to patch any security issues. We also advise on secure hosting and backup practices.
Can you integrate shipping providers and order tracking into the shop?
Absolutely. We can integrate various shipping and logistics tools into your e-commerce. This might include real-time shipping rate calculators and order tracking features so customers can follow their shipment status. We can also set up rules for shipping (such as free shipping over a certain amount, local pickup options, etc.). If you have an existing relationship with a courier or use a fulfillment service, we can likely connect their system via API or plugins. All these integrations help reduce manual work and improve the customer experience.
Will the online store be mobile-friendly and responsive?
Yes, we ensure your e-commerce website is responsive. Online shops need to work seamlessly on all devices because many shoppers browse and purchase on their phones. We design the store so that the layout adapts to different screen sizes.
Will my e-commerce site be optimized for SEO and visibility on Google?
Yes, we build e-commerce sites with SEO best practices in mind. We will set up proper page structures (using meaningful URLs, titles, and meta descriptions). The site will include features for you to edit SEO tags and product descriptions for keywords. We also ensure fast load times and mobile optimization, which are important for Google ranking. Additionally, we can integrate tools like Google Analytics and Google Search Console so you can monitor your traffic and performance. Our team can implement on-site SEO optimizations and advise you on content.
Can I sell services or digital products (not just physical goods) on my online store?
Definitely. An online “shop” is not limited to tangible products. We can configure your e-commerce site to sell services, digital products, or subscriptions just as easily as physical items.
Can the e-commerce site integrate with my other systems (CRM, ERP, email marketing, etc.)?
Yes, we can integrate your online store with a variety of third-party systems to streamline your business operations. For instance, if you have a CRM (Customer Relationship Management) system, we can connect it so that new customer registrations or orders in the website get recorded there. If you use an ERP (Enterprise Resource Planning) or inventory management software, we can often link it with the website to synchronize stock levels and orders. We can also integrate email marketing platforms (like Mailchimp or others) to automatically add customers to your mailing lists.
Do you offer support and maintenance after the web shop is launched?
Yes, we provide ongoing support and maintenance for e-commerce websites. Running an online store is an evolving process – you might need technical support, periodic updates, or new features as your business grows.
Is the online store scalable for future growth (more products, traffic, or adding new features)?
Absolutely. We build e-commerce solutions with scalability in mind so they can grow alongside your business. There’s typically no hard limit on the number of products or categories – you can manage an unlimited inventory of products or services in the store. The architecture we choose will support increasing web traffic and transactions; for example, we can implement caching and use robust hosting that can be upgraded as needed to handle more visitors. If you plan to expand internationally, we can prepare the site for multi-language and multi-currency support as well.
Custom Software Solutions Development
What types of software solutions do you develop?
We develop a broad range of custom software solutions tailored to business needs. This includes applications and cloud-based platforms. We also build specialized systems like internal business applications and process automation tools,. We’re not limited by industry – we have created solutions for advertising, non-profits donation platforms, business aplications, banner management and more. Whether you need a simple business app or a complex enterprise system, we have the capability to deliver a reliable, custom-built software product.
Why choose a custom software solution over an off-the-shelf product?
Custom software is built specifically for your organization’s needs, which means it can solve your exact problems more efficiently than a one-size-fits-all product. A custom solution will be designed to match your workflow, integrate with your systems, and scale with your business. Our team provides end-to-end service – from idea through implementation and maintenance. Moreover, we emphasize modern design and user experience, so your custom software will be intuitive for your team or customers to use.
How do you determine the cost of a custom software project?
The cost of a custom software project is determined by analyzing the scope of work. We consider the complexity of features, the anticipated development time, the technologies required, and any third-party services or licensing that might be needed. Essentially, we estimate the number of development hours (or sprints) the project will require for design, coding, testing, and deployment. Our focus is on delivering a solution that justifies the investment by providing efficiency or revenue gains for your business.
What technologies do you use for software development?
We use a wide array of modern technologies depending on what best fits the project. For web-based software, we often use frameworks like Angular, React, or Vue.js for the front-end, and Node.js, Python (Django/Flask), PHP (Laravel) or similar for the back-end – always with a focus on scalability and security. For desktop applications, we might use C#/.NET or electron (for cross-platform desktop apps), etc.
Can the custom software integrate with my existing systems or databases?
Yes, integration with your existing systems is often a key part of custom software development. We design the solution so it can communicate with databases or other software you already use – for example, your CRM, ERP, or any legacy system in your company.
Do you provide documentation and training for the software?
Yes, delivering proper documentation and training is part of our software development service. We typically prepare user guides or admin manuals that explain how to operate the key features of the system. For more technical clients, we can also provide documentation on the system architecture or APIs, especially if your in-house IT team will maintain it going forward. In addition to written documentation, we offer training sessions for your staff. This might involve a workshop or webinar where we walk users through the software’s functionality. We also cover any maintenance procedures if the software has configurable aspects you need to manage.
Mobile Application Development
Do you develop mobile apps for both iOS and Android?
Yes, we develop mobile applications for both iOS and Android platforms. We also create cross-platform apps that work on both platforms from a single codebase if that fits the project. During our initial consultation, we’ll discuss which approach makes sense for your project in terms of features, budget, and timeline.
What is your mobile app development process?
We follow a five-step mobile app development process to take your idea from concept to a live app. First is Analysis & Planning – we discuss your app idea, define goals and requirements, and research the target audience and competition. Next is UX/UI Design, where we create the app’s blueprint, wireframes and the visual design, focusing on an intuitive user experience. The third step is Development, where we code the app; this includes front-end and back-end development as needed. Fourth comes Testing & Optimization – we thoroughly test the app on different devices and scenarios to ensure it’s stable, secure, and user-friendly. Finally, we handle Launch & Maintenance – we assist with publishing the app to the Apple App Store and Google Play Store and provide ongoing support.
How long does it take to build a mobile app?
The development timeline for a mobile app can range from a couple of months to longer, depending on the app’s complexity. A simple app might take around 1-3 months to develop. A more complex app could take 4-6 months or more. The timeline includes initial planning, design iterations, development, testing, and the app store review process. Keep in mind that if you want the app on both iOS and Android, and if we’re doing them natively, that can add to the timeframe.
How much does it cost to develop a mobile app?
The cost of mobile app development depends on many factors. A basic app with standard functionality will cost significantly less than a large app. Costs are influenced by the number of platforms, whether a backend server is needed, integration with third-party services (like payment gateways, maps, etc.), and the level of custom design and animations. We provide a tailored quote after discussing your project in detail. We know budget is important, so we can also advise on an MVP approach – building the core features first – which can manage costs and then adding enhancements later. Our pricing will be transparent and broken down by development stages, so you understand where the effort is going.
Do you build native apps, cross-platform apps, or both?
We develop both native and cross-platform apps – the best choice depends on your project’s requirements. Native apps are built separately for iOS and Android. Cross-platform apps are built with a single codebase (using frameworks like React Native) and then deployed to both platforms. Cross-platform development can be more efficient if you need to launch on iOS and Android quickly and the app’s features can be supported by the framework. We’re experienced in both approaches.
Do you provide maintenance and updates after the app is launched?
Absolutely. Post-launch maintenance and updates are crucial for a successful app, and we offer ongoing support. This includes monitoring the app’s performance and stability, and addressing any bugs or user issues that come up once real users start using the app. We also keep the app updated with the latest OS versions – for instance, when Apple or Google releases a new version. Additionally, we can roll out new features or improvements in updates as you gather feedback or your needs evolve.
Do you handle the UI/UX design for the app as well?
Yes, UI/UX design is an integral part of our mobile app development process. We have an experienced design team that will create the user interface (UI) and define the user experience (UX) of your app. Early on, we’ll make wireframes to map out the app’s flow and make sure it’s intuitiv. We prioritize making the app easy to use and visually engaging – our designers apply principles of mobile UX to ensure the navigation is clear and the interactions feel natural. We might send you an iOS test build via TestFlight or an Android APK for you to install on your device. This way, you can try out the app as it progresses and give us feedback early on.
Will I be able to see prototypes or test the app during development?
Yes, we believe in keeping you in the loop. During the design phase, we often provide Figma prototype so you can click through and see how the app screens flow together. This happens before actual coding and helps confirm that the app’s navigation and layout make sense. Once we move into development, we’ll release test builds periodically. For instance, we might send you an iOS test build via TestFlight or an Android APK for you to install on your device.
I have an app idea but not a detailed plan – can you help refine it?
Yes, we’d love to help. If you have an app concept, our team can work with you to refine the idea and define the requirements. In the early analysis and planning stage, we’ll discuss what you want the app to do, who the target users are, and what your business goals are. We can then help identify the key features that will make your app successful and perhaps suggest features you might not have thought of.